Some Interesting Points of Comparison
• BC has a land area of 944,735 square km
• BC has a population of 4.61 million (http://www.gov.bc.ca/bcfacts/)
• That means compared to Japan, BC has 3 times the land it has only 4% of the population that Japan has!
• Japan’s National Flower is either the chrysanthemum or the cherry blossom.
• BC’s provincial flower is the dogwood, and cherry blossoms were imported to our province from Japan after World War I.
